Ingredients
- 4 cups grated carrots
- 1 cup milk
- 1 cup sugar (adjust to taste)
- 1 cup ghee
- 1 cup khoya (mawa)
- 1 cup cashews (chopped)
- 1 cup raisins
- 1 teaspoon cardamom powder
Instructions
5 steps
Cook the Carrots
In a large pan, heat ghee and add grated carrots. Cook on medium heat for about 10 minutes until they soften.
Stir occasionally to prevent sticking.Add Milk
Pour in the milk and bring the mixture to a boil. Reduce heat and simmer until the milk reduces and thickens, about 15-20 minutes.
Keep stirring to avoid burning.Incorporate Sugar
Add sugar and mix well. Continue to cook until the sugar dissolves and the mixture thickens further, about 10 minutes.
Adjust sugar according to your taste preference.Mix in Khoya
Stir in khoya and mix thoroughly until well combined. Cook for another 5 minutes.
Ensure khoya melts completely into the mixture.Finish with Nuts and Spices
Add chopped cashews, raisins, and cardamom powder. Mix well and cook for an additional 5 minutes.
Serve warm and enjoy your Carrot Halwa!
💡 Tips & Tricks
Storage & Reheating
Refrigerator
Up to 5 days in an airtight container
Freezer
Up to 3 months — thaw overnight in fridge
Bring to room temperature before serving for best flavor and texture.
What to Serve With
Complete your indian meal with these perfect pairings:
About This Dish
Delicious Carrot Halwa Recipe - Traditional Indian Dessert is a beloved dish from Indian cuisine. With a total preparation time of about 60 minutes, it makes for a satisfying weeknight dinner.
Indian cuisine reflects the country's incredible diversity, with flavors and techniques varying dramatically from north to south, east to west. The masterful use of spices is the hallmark of Indian cooking.
This recipe is rated medium difficulty and uses 8 ingredients. Intermediate cooks will enjoy the balanced challenge.
Frequently Asked Questions
Yes, you can use any type of carrots, but fresh, sweet carrots will give the best flavor.
Rate This Recipe
How was this recipe?
Nutrition Facts
8 serving(s) per recipe
* Percent Daily Values are based on a 2,000 calorie diet. Values are approximate and may vary based on ingredients used.






